### Runbook: InkMill Markdown Pipeline — Renderer Stall

If rendered previews stop updating, first check the InkMill worker queue depth; a stall above five minutes means the sanitizer stage is wedged. Drain the queue with `inkmill drain --safe`, then restart workers one at a time to preserve cache warmth. Record the restart in the incident log, and include the build token printed below.

trace token, bawig-yageg: htk6_3563df

Heads up: the Mapleseed CSV import wizard is throwing validation errors on about 8% of uploads since Tuesday's column-mapping change. Nothing's lost — failed files sit in the quarantine bucket and can be replayed. We'll walk through the fix plan at sync. Current error counts and the replay dashboard are on the page below.

wiki page, bagef-yajof: https://sentry.sivrelcloud.corp/board

Checklist item 7: Make sure the Lanternbox hot-reload path actually validates new config before swapping it in — we've seen half-applied configs sneak through before. Confirm the reload endpoint is auth-gated and changes are logged with who triggered them. If anything looks off, flag it to the owner listed below.

account owner for tafog-tajeg: Holix Frador

ChipGate Reader — Build Provenance. All firmware for the Larkspur timing-chip reader is built on sealed runners at Quorrel Systems. Plugin authors must verify provenance before linking against reader libraries. Each release bundle includes a signed manifest, compiler flags, and source revision. Unsigned bundles are not supported and will be rejected at load time. Report mismatches through the plugin portal. Do not cache manifests across versions; fetch fresh per release. The provenance token for the current bundle is listed below.

build token for tawif-bahip: htk31_68bba16e1afabfef4ecc69408c06f16